The Legend of Gilgamesh
Gilgamesh, the legendary king of Uruk, ruled during the third millennium BCE. His tale, inscribed on ancient cuneiform tablets, takes us on a thrilling adventure that spans friendship, love, loss, and the search for eternal life. The story follows Gilgamesh as he embarks on a quest to defeat the monstrous Humbaba and seek wisdom from Utnapishtim, the only mortal granted immortality by the gods.
Throughout Gilgamesh's journey, he encounters various challenges and tribulations that force him to confront his own mortality and question the value of power and fame. The ancient scribe who originally penned this tale has taken on new life through Jenny Lewis' poetic and evocative retelling.

Jenny Lewis relocates Gilgamesh to its earlier, oral roots in a Sumerian society where men and women were more equal, the reigning deity of Gilgamesh's city, Uruk, was female (Inanna),only women were allowed to brew beer and keep taverns and women had their own language—emesal. With this shift of emphasis, Lewis captures the powerful allure of the world's oldest poem and gives it a fresh dynamic while creating a fast-paced narrative for a new generation of readers.
